- HR.SCHULTZE (tc11schu@D018S065.mch.sni.de) wrote:
- : I have problems using mine A2410 on an Amiga 3000 with OS 3.1. In the
- : Boot menue, it says the card is working correctly. Using Amix or the
- : Devcon91 package with the A2410 software I get the error 'unable to
- : initialize...'. Is it possible, that OS 3.1 has some problems with
- : the A2410 or is the card damaged ?
- :
- : So long,
- : Stefan
-
- I think what's missing here is the tms340 code which is loaded with
- the loadtiga command (only if you use the a2410.device). For the
- EGSA2410Driver V1.14 (<2.0) you can set a path to the loadtiga with
- the A2410Prefs (usualy 'c:') If you want to write programs using
- the a2410 device you maust make sure the loadtiga is running, e.g.
- put it in your startup-sequence, into WB-Startup or start it from WB
